vivo V5 Plus pre-orders are live in India

Himanshu, 21 January 2017

The vivo V5 Plus, which was made official just a few days back, is now up for pre-order in India through offline retail stores. According to local retailer retailer Mahesh Telecom, those pre-booking the phone - which costs INR 2,7980 (around $410) - will also get a complementary VR box.

The handset is set to be officially launched in India on Monday. Specs-wise, the V5 Plus is powered by Qualcomm's Snapdragon 625 SoC and sports a 5.5-inch full-HD display. RAM is 4GB, while internal memory is 64GB.

In terms of camera, the phone features a 16MP rear unit and a dual front camera setup of 20 MP + 8 MP resolution. The device runs Funtouch OS 3.0 based on Android 6.0 Marshmallow, and packs in a 3,160mAh battery.
